6.3.1. Recommended Circuit for Passive Antenna

GNSS antenna interface supports passive ceramic antennas and other types of passive antennas. A
reference circuit design is given below.

NOTE
When the passive antenna is placed far away from the module (that is, the antenna trace is long) and the
external loss is more than 2dB, it is recommended to add an external LNA circuit for better GNSS
receiving performance, and the LNA should be placed close to the antenna.

6.3.2. Recommended Circuit for Active Antenna

The active antenna is powered by a 56nH inductor through the antenna's signal path. The common power
supply voltage ranges from 3.3V to 5.0V. Although featuring low power consumption, the active antenna
still requires stable and clean power supplies. It is recommended to use high performance LDO as the
power supply. A reference design of GNSS active antenna is shown below.
